English Amiga Board


Go Back   English Amiga Board > Support > support.WinUAE

 
 
Thread Tools
Old 17 September 2014, 16:20   #81
amigafreak68k
Registered User
 
Join Date: Apr 2013
Location: Engelsdorf / Germany
Posts: 468
Quote:
Originally Posted by FOL View Post
...and 1 and set unit 1 to CDROM bootable.
Hey!

Cool! This works great! I did remember that this never had worked for me on real CSPPC hardware and AmigaOS 3.x

The CD was never auto mount on Kick 3.x

Cool that this works for AmigaOS 4.x
amigafreak68k is offline  
Old 17 September 2014, 19:49   #82
Toni Wilen
WinUAE developer
 
Join Date: Aug 2001
Location: Hämeenlinna/Finland
Age: 49
Posts: 26,505
Test version before next beta:

http://www.winuae.net/files/b/winuae.zip (QEMU stuff is unchanged)

GUI has (stupidly) named "Stopped M68K CPU idle mode" slider. This selects between 3 modes when only PPC CPU is active.

Leftmost: busy loop (like in previous beta), main thread uses 100% CPU all the time.
Middle: partial sleep
Right: Even more sleep

Middle/Right should reduce main thread CPU usage to less than 5% and possibly allows PPC-only emulation with single core CPU. EDIT: Please test even if you have multi-core CPU, reduced heat output and energy usage is also nice goal.

May cause other side-effects, report any weirdness (compared to b16) before beta is released, thanks.
Toni Wilen is offline  
Old 17 September 2014, 20:31   #83
MickJT
Registered User
 
Join Date: Jul 2007
Location: Australia
Posts: 189
Can this slider be changed and have effect during emulation?
MickJT is offline  
Old 17 September 2014, 20:41   #84
Toni Wilen
WinUAE developer
 
Join Date: Aug 2001
Location: Hämeenlinna/Finland
Age: 49
Posts: 26,505
Quote:
Originally Posted by MickJT View Post
Can this slider be changed and have effect during emulation?
Yes
Toni Wilen is offline  
Old 17 September 2014, 22:10   #85
Agent_Pl
 
Posts: n/a
I'm back to tested morphos 1.4.5, next logs tomorrow. Old beta 10 -14 have most interest logs.
 
Old 18 September 2014, 00:38   #86
Ami_GFX
Registered User
 
Join Date: Sep 2011
Location: USA North America
Posts: 211
The Qemu PPC emulation definitely works in a single core CPU. I tested it on a 1.8ghz Pentium M laptop. I tried it first with the "Stopped M68K" slider in the middle. I tried OS3.9 and images loaded with WarpDT datatypes just about as fast as on a 1.8 ghz dual core laptop. Imagine PPC was very fast. OS4.0 took around 6 minutes to start but it was usable once it did. It was slow but not unbearably so and some things were slower than others. It took a long time to open a window but once a program was loaded, speed was OK. I ran ImageFX and loaded a couple of large images and there wasn't much delay.

Then I switched to the regular beta16. Not having the "Stopped M68K" slider didn't make that much difference. OS4.0 seemed a minute or so longer to load. Mixed 68K and PPC code in OS3.9 was about the same. There seems to be a delay when the PPC is first started but once it is engaged the first time, the delay is gone.
Ami_GFX is offline  
Old 18 September 2014, 10:03   #87
thellier
Registered User
 
Join Date: Sep 2011
Location: Paris/France
Posts: 274
Celeron E3400 2.6 GHz
Time for booting
Beta 16: IDE 1'45
Beta 16: same but Accelecerator Board SCSI 1'23
this test version:same but 68k slider to Even more sleep 0'50

BRAVO You are a Master programmer :-)

Alain thellier
thellier is offline  
Old 18 September 2014, 10:56   #88
thellier
Registered User
 
Join Date: Sep 2011
Location: Paris/France
Posts: 274
BTW disabling AGA chipset (I setted it to ECS) works too as OS4 dont use AGA for display
thellier is offline  
Old 18 September 2014, 11:06   #89
Toni Wilen
WinUAE developer
 
Join Date: Aug 2001
Location: Hämeenlinna/Finland
Age: 49
Posts: 26,505
Timed from emulation start or when PPC starts? I count time from PPC CPU start (color flashes) because M68k boot time depends on m68k settings and JIT shouldn't be enabled.
Toni Wilen is offline  
Old 18 September 2014, 11:33   #90
mulder77
Registered User
 
Join Date: Aug 2014
Location: Germany
Posts: 58
One observation with the test version.
When the OS 4.0 kernel has been started, I can't enter the ESM anymore.
I see a workbench screen and the mouse pointer works for some seconds, then it freezes.

With B16 the ESM works just fine.
mulder77 is offline  
Old 18 September 2014, 11:38   #91
mulder77
Registered User
 
Join Date: Aug 2014
Location: Germany
Posts: 58
Here it takes 36 seconds until OS 4.0 is loaded (background and dock is loaded).
I took the time as soon as the PPC took over.
mulder77 is offline  
Old 18 September 2014, 12:50   #92
thellier
Registered User
 
Join Date: Sep 2011
Location: Paris/France
Posts: 274
Timed from emulation start to os4's dock
I agree it include the 68k boot
but anyway is faster with new test version with 68k sleep slider
thellier is offline  
Old 18 September 2014, 13:05   #93
Toni Wilen
WinUAE developer
 
Join Date: Aug 2001
Location: Hämeenlinna/Finland
Age: 49
Posts: 26,505
About 30 seconds sounds normal.

Everything should be fine if SND% is not worse than without new sleep option and there is no other slowdowns. (Sound is always the first that gets bad if timing is not good enough)
Toni Wilen is offline  
Old 18 September 2014, 15:18   #94
Agent_Pl
 
Posts: n/a
Im test new configuration for morphos 1.4.5. This ios logs from old beta core pearpc & new qemu

Only Old beta 10-14 trying boot mos after reset. After reset hd lead lights.
Beta 15 crashed
Beta 16 hmm, im stoped emulation becouse logs have only unassigned memory read & logs have too many mb after 1 min. emulation
Attached Files
File Type: uae TEST.uae (30.2 KB, 914 views)
File Type: rar LOGS_beta_14.rar (177.9 KB, 901 views)
File Type: rar LOGS_BETA_15.rar (7.8 KB, 884 views)
File Type: rar LOGS_BETA_16.rar (109.7 KB, 886 views)

Last edited by Agent_Pl; 18 September 2014 at 15:43.
 
Old 18 September 2014, 16:54   #95
Toni Wilen
WinUAE developer
 
Join Date: Aug 2001
Location: Hämeenlinna/Finland
Age: 49
Posts: 26,505
Quote:
Originally Posted by Agent_Pl View Post
Im test new configuration for morphos 1.4.5. This ios logs from old beta core pearpc & new qemu

Only Old beta 10-14 trying boot mos after reset. After reset hd lead lights.
Beta 15 crashed
Beta 16 hmm, im stoped emulation becouse logs have only unassigned memory read & logs have too many mb after 1 min. emulation
Sorry but I don't care. I repeat: I don't debug PPC. Someone Else's Problem.

You have to enable max CPU board RAM size to prevent log messages.
Toni Wilen is offline  
Old 18 September 2014, 17:37   #96
mulder77
Registered User
 
Join Date: Aug 2014
Location: Germany
Posts: 58
Just fyi, I made a quick mplayer test to get an impression of the current speed.

I ran the mplayer part of this test here: http://www.amiga-news.de/en/news/AN-...-00011-EN.html

I used the mplayer port from os4depot.net, not the MUI version as it claims to depend on 4.1.

It ran for 977 seconds, so roughly 1/6 of the speed of an G4@1GHz.

Of course, AltiVec might give quiet a boost to the performance.
mulder77 is offline  
Old 19 September 2014, 11:15   #97
AnnaWu
Registered User
 
AnnaWu's Avatar
 
Join Date: Dec 2012
Location: Germany
Posts: 561
Quote:
Originally Posted by AnnaWu View Post
I think I go to the limits by using my "none" dual core (or higher) CPU and the Accelerator board SCSI.

AmigaOS 4.0
Accelerator board SCSI

After a while it show me the Kickstart screen. (see the attached screenshot)

2 questions:
1.) Can I use the same hard drive image which was installed by using the IDE controller or is a reinstallation necessary?
2.) Is the config ok? (JIT disabled, MMU disabled, CPU Idle disabled)

PS: The hard drive image with installed AmigaOS 4.0 is working with the IDE controller.
Thanks a lot for the great number of answers.
Beta 16
After a new installation (hard drive image) with the Accelerator board SCSI controller it is working (bootable) by using the single core CPU.

PS: Test version (17.09.2014)
"Stopped M68K CPU idle mode" slider: with the left or middle position the hard drive image won't run, with the right position it is working.

Last edited by AnnaWu; 19 September 2014 at 15:16.
AnnaWu is offline  
Old 21 September 2014, 09:43   #98
zouzou
Registered User
 
Join Date: Sep 2014
Location: france
Posts: 19
Yesterday; b16 was firing OS4.1.
- after a reboot ctrl+a+a system is really weird. I have grimreaper poping up in boot process, or just after (so I do "reset" on winuae window).winuae doesn't crash, but sometimes it says last user was not closed properly.
- network I don't know why; but ping doesn't work (no reply), when traceroute works...
- scsi thing is really nice.
- it seems that if i don't attach a hard drive or cdrom in scsi accelerator, then I can't go in cyberstorm boot menu
- it seems that if I do for exemple remove the cdrom is hd&cd config in winuae, it's not always taken into account (better close winuae and relaunch)

still, I hope i would be able to see pc drives at starup (hangs the boot actually), or simply attach a directory from pc side, those things doesn't work actually.

Actually, the only thing I haven't managed to resolve is how to affect more memory to the system, it seems I can add Z3 ram without crashing anything, but it doesn't seems to show up in OS4 (and it was said somewhere in winuar forums that os4 has to be patched, too technic for me^^).

Last edited by zouzou; 21 September 2014 at 09:49.
zouzou is offline  
Old 21 September 2014, 10:38   #99
Toni Wilen
WinUAE developer
 
Join Date: Aug 2001
Location: Hämeenlinna/Finland
Age: 49
Posts: 26,505
Quote:
Originally Posted by AnnaWu View Post
Thanks a lot for the great number of answers.
No answer in 2 days: I forgot to reply.

Quote:
"Stopped M68K CPU idle mode" slider: with the left or middle position the hard drive image won't run, with the right position it is working.
"Not working" report = you do know what it means. Also, "works for me".

Quote:
Originally Posted by zouzou View Post
Yesterday; b16 was firing OS4.1.
- after a reboot ctrl+a+a system is really weird. I have grimreaper poping up in boot process, or just after (so I do "reset" on winuae window).winuae doesn't crash, but sometimes it says last user was not closed properly.
Reset working strangely was mentioned in b16 changelog. Fixed in next beta.

Quote:
- network I don't know why; but ping doesn't work (no reply), when traceroute works...
slirp does not support ICMP protocol, UDP and TCP only.

Quote:
- it seems that if i don't attach a hard drive or cdrom in scsi accelerator, then I can't go in cyberstorm boot menu
Yes you can, you need to be faster or enable 1s delay option in misc panel. You also may need to press ESC, release it, press it again and keep it pressed.

Quote:
- it seems that if I do for exemple remove the cdrom is hd&cd config in winuae, it's not always taken into account (better close winuae and relaunch)
Not all options work without restart.

Quote:
still, I hope i would be able to see pc drives at starup (hangs the boot actually), or simply attach a directory from pc side, those things doesn't work actually.
Hightly unlikely (at least not without support and more), it depends heavily on m68k code being executed by UAE m68k, not some software emulator.

Quote:
Actually, the only thing I haven't managed to resolve is how to affect more memory to the system, it seems I can add Z3 ram without crashing anything, but it doesn't seems to show up in OS4 (and it was said somewhere in winuar forums that os4 has to be patched, too technic for me^^).
OS4 only support accelerator on board RAM. Emulator can't remove software limits.
Toni Wilen is offline  
Old 21 September 2014, 12:09   #100
AnnaWu
Registered User
 
AnnaWu's Avatar
 
Join Date: Dec 2012
Location: Germany
Posts: 561
Quote:
"Not working" report = you do know what it means. Also, "works for me".
I meant "Not booting"

To send the log file from the unofficial beta (test version) does not make sense, right?
AnnaWu is offline  
 


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Thread Tools

Similar Threads
Thread Thread Starter Forum Replies Last Post
QEMU TCG as JIT replacement? KillaByte request.UAE Wishlist 21 30 January 2018 16:05
PPC emulation for winuae marauder request.UAE Wishlist 25 04 November 2014 06:13
WinUAE PPC thread B14ck W01f support.WinUAE 301 10 September 2014 16:34
WinUAE ppc support? blasterreal support.WinUAE 8 29 September 2010 00:51
PPC on WinUAE ? glue request.UAE Wishlist 4 28 January 2007 12:04

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T +2. The time now is 21:54.

Top

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2024, vBulletin Solutions Inc.
Page generated in 0.16116 seconds with 16 queries